I filled in the questionnaire, but I cant help thinking that youve skewed
your results by asking in here for your sample. By its very nature, this
newsgroup is used by people who take their GPS/SatNav seriously. Youre
unlikely to attract to your survey the idiot drivers who end up trying to
get a coach over a humpback bridge, or a diesel Clio through a 3 ford, or
(my personal experience) a lady van driver going the wrong way up a one way
street 250 yards from where Im sitting now because she didnt bother to pay
attention to the no entry sign.

The last example is one I know well. The SatNav behaves like a wily driving
examiner who says Take the next available right turn to see if youre
paying attention to no-entry or no-right-turn signs. My i3 says turn right
but does so before the no entry. A glance at the map display shows that it
knows the road is no entry, is directing you to the correct right turn,
and assumes youll pay attention to the road signs.
